Dmitry Timoshkov
|
d3c482250a
|
rsaenh: Fix the accepted RC2 key length, based on a test case by Dan Kegel.
|
2009-10-13 14:07:00 +02:00 |
Juan Lang
|
d2827be07f
|
rsaenh: Implement exporting PLAINTEXTKEYBLOBs.
|
2009-08-10 13:09:13 +02:00 |
Juan Lang
|
ff6328efcc
|
rsaenh: Implement importing PLAINTEXTKEYBLOBs.
|
2009-08-10 13:09:06 +02:00 |
Alexandre Julliard
|
7682bc6f88
|
rsaenh: Rename the HANDLETABLE structure to avoid conflicts with wingdi.h.
|
2009-02-09 13:03:35 +01:00 |
Juan Lang
|
674786527a
|
rsaenh: Also write a key's permissions when it's being stored to the registry.
|
2009-01-29 12:40:09 +01:00 |
Juan Lang
|
2edda7208f
|
rsaenh: Load/store key permissions along with key pair value.
|
2009-01-29 12:40:03 +01:00 |
Juan Lang
|
bd41f77d3d
|
rsaenh: Use key spec rather than char * to identify a key pair.
|
2009-01-29 12:39:55 +01:00 |
Juan Lang
|
fbc26f3855
|
rsaenh: Don't store a key to the registry when it's being read from the registry.
|
2009-01-29 12:39:49 +01:00 |
Juan Lang
|
4eb1ee4277
|
rsaenh: Store a key's value to the registry when a key is imported.
|
2009-01-29 12:39:45 +01:00 |
Juan Lang
|
17da3004ef
|
rsaenh: Split CPImportKey into a helper function for each type of key supported.
|
2009-01-29 12:39:40 +01:00 |
Juan Lang
|
30764edd12
|
rsaenh: Use helper function to install keys.
|
2009-01-29 12:22:28 +01:00 |
Juan Lang
|
8f4a491489
|
rsaenh: Separate storing a key container's keys from releasing them.
|
2009-01-29 12:22:21 +01:00 |
Juan Lang
|
e8ea6700ca
|
rsaenh: Honor a key's permissions when exporting a private key.
|
2009-01-29 12:22:07 +01:00 |
Juan Lang
|
8265569e99
|
rsaenh: Split CPExportKey into helper functions for each export type.
|
2009-01-29 12:21:59 +01:00 |
Juan Lang
|
0eb9ae17fe
|
rsaenh: Fix CryptSetKeyParam for KP_PERMISSIONS.
|
2009-01-29 12:21:50 +01:00 |
Juan Lang
|
1cc5886771
|
rsaenh: Honor the CRYPT_EXPORTABLE flag to CryptAcquireContext and CryptGenKey.
|
2009-01-29 12:21:45 +01:00 |
Juan Lang
|
cc1e6eed7e
|
rsaenh: Honor the CRYPT_EXPORTABLE flags to CryptImportKey.
|
2009-01-29 12:21:38 +01:00 |
Michael Stefaniuc
|
16042cff7b
|
rsaenh: Remove superfluous pointer casts.
|
2009-01-13 15:25:46 +01:00 |
Andrew Talbot
|
c44dcda12b
|
rsaenh: Sign-compare warnings fix.
|
2008-11-10 11:15:03 +01:00 |
Michael Stefaniuc
|
4f199a10ad
|
Remove the remaining casts of NULL.
|
2008-11-03 13:42:09 +01:00 |
Michael Stefaniuc
|
9cafb9c168
|
rsaenh: Use 0 instead of casting NULL to a handle of integer type.
|
2008-10-27 11:28:09 +01:00 |
Rob Shearman
|
b069b53bd9
|
rsaenh: Add a value to the empty braces in the initialiser for aOIDDescriptor in build_hash_signature.
An empty initialiser isn't supported on some compilers like MSVC.
|
2008-10-15 16:45:09 +02:00 |
Juan Lang
|
408f3d96c5
|
rsaenh: Test and correct the maximum allowable salt length.
|
2008-07-29 12:20:26 +02:00 |
Vijay Kiran Kamuju
|
e666bb2a5c
|
rsaenh: Fix AES provider keys for Windows XP.
|
2008-06-04 12:41:01 +02:00 |
Paul Vriens
|
51ee956b95
|
rsaenh: Add some new flags to wincrypt.h and use one of them.
|
2008-04-03 11:30:20 +02:00 |
Andrew Talbot
|
038169b6a7
|
rsaenh: Assign to structs instead of using memcpy.
|
2008-03-17 11:41:17 +01:00 |
Juan Lang
|
ad6a7a788d
|
rsaenh: Merge the encrypting and decrypting states, as encrypting and decrypting are allowed with the same key.
|
2008-02-08 11:02:25 +01:00 |
Andrew Talbot
|
303bff281c
|
rsaenh: Remove unneeded casts.
|
2008-01-18 12:43:37 +01:00 |
Juan Lang
|
83f74fef2c
|
crypt32: Support setting the salt value through KP_SALT_EX.
|
2007-11-29 13:34:56 +01:00 |
Juan Lang
|
c9e0fa442a
|
crypt32: Support getting and setting the KP_PADDING key param.
|
2007-11-29 13:34:50 +01:00 |
Juan Lang
|
749a7adaf4
|
rsaenh: Empty container names are allowed for CRYPT_VERIFYCONTEXT contexts.
|
2007-11-28 11:20:20 +01:00 |
Vijay Kiran Kamuju
|
1dbaa8c619
|
rsaenh: Add implementation of Enhanced RSA AES Provider.
|
2007-11-21 13:07:41 +01:00 |
Juan Lang
|
f6833c4d09
|
rsaenh: Check pad bytes for consistency when decrypting.
|
2007-11-12 12:57:15 +01:00 |
Juan Lang
|
61d58c15aa
|
rsaenh: Fix a comment.
|
2007-11-08 11:48:38 +01:00 |
Juan Lang
|
8788cca0ef
|
rsaenh: Use LocalFree to free memory return by Crypt(Un)ProtectData.
|
2007-11-07 13:13:17 +01:00 |
Juan Lang
|
5408471b23
|
rsaenh: Use helper function to read key pairs from registry.
|
2007-11-07 13:13:12 +01:00 |
Juan Lang
|
9260fcf7ac
|
rsaenh: Use helper function to delete a key container's registry key.
|
2007-11-07 13:13:03 +01:00 |
Juan Lang
|
88405a68e7
|
rsaenh: Use helper function to open a key container's registry key.
|
2007-11-07 13:12:53 +01:00 |
Juan Lang
|
060ed4cf02
|
rsaenh: Use helper function to create a container's registry key.
|
2007-11-07 13:12:47 +01:00 |
Juan Lang
|
58269419e5
|
rsaenh: Use helper function to persist keys.
|
2007-11-07 13:10:32 +01:00 |
Juan Lang
|
f0d2766fdc
|
rsaenh: Validate pad byte when decrypting a block cipher.
|
2007-09-12 11:33:11 +02:00 |
Juan Lang
|
41d057837c
|
rsaenh: Support setting the effective key length of RC2 keys.
|
2007-09-11 12:35:22 +02:00 |
Juan Lang
|
5666efb137
|
rsaenh: Call setup_key whenever the IV is reset.
|
2007-09-11 12:35:18 +02:00 |
Juan Lang
|
16c40d9112
|
rsaenh: Reorder padding code to avoid unnecessary comparison.
|
2007-09-11 12:35:14 +02:00 |
Andrew Talbot
|
c94f113f4f
|
rsaenh: Constify some variables.
|
2007-08-24 10:57:16 +02:00 |
Juan Lang
|
cd3954e7fd
|
rsaenh: Get rid of the hash idle state, native doesn't behave as though it has one.
|
2007-07-11 12:00:38 +02:00 |
Maarten Lankhorst
|
4e0ef1cb38
|
rsaenh: Allow CRYPT_NEWKEYSET and CRYPT_VERIFYCONTEXT at same time when acquiring context.
|
2007-06-13 12:06:17 +02:00 |
Andrew Talbot
|
42fd48f38e
|
rsaenh: Exclude unused header.
|
2007-05-18 14:11:29 +02:00 |
Mounir IDRASSI
|
e61eddd6a5
|
rsaenh: Fix crash in RSAENH_CPVerifySignature if pbSignature is set to NULL or if dwSigLen is lesser than the expected value.
|
2007-05-15 12:23:09 +02:00 |
Mounir IDRASSI
|
f772fb9898
|
rsaenh: Add support for mandatory parameters to RSAENH_CPGetProvParam.
|
2007-05-11 11:20:13 +02:00 |